Context Readings
Perplexity About God's Promises
32 Then will I visit their transgression with the rod, and their iniquity with stripes. 33 Nevertheless my lovingkindness will I not utterly take from him, nor allow my faithfulness to fail. 34 My covenant will I not break, nor alter the thing that is gone out of my lips.
